The Service Delivery Manager (SDM) is accountable for the delivery of a service and acts as the key customer contact for all service-related queries and issues. The SDM needs a detailed understanding of the end-to-end service and all its components. The SDM interacts with process & data owners, serves as the escalation point, understands and develops capabilities to deliver and improve the service, and ensures ongoing service delivery meets customer requirements.

The SDM is the contact for our outsourcing provider regarding network-related topics.

Due to the significant number of users in different time zones, support and availability during other hours are essential. Candidates should be prepared to work early or late hours a few times per week to support stakeholders across regions. Flexibility is a key requirement for this role to ensure seamless communication and service delivery.

This is a global position and an individual contributor role.

Areas of Responsibility :

  • Accountable for and leads the service, understanding its complete scope.
  • Create and maintain service descriptions, including standard requests, roadmaps, and processes, and contribute to infrastructure strategy.
  • Monitor the health of the service, including compliance, availability, and capacity.
  • Conduct yearly service review meetings with stakeholders.
  • Manage licenses for services.
  • Prioritize and implement changes following current change management procedures.
  • Negotiate SLAs and OLAs for the service.
  • Represent the service organization-wide.
  • Set strategic directions and proactively improve the service.
  • Collaborate with other SDMs, architects, and outsourcing providers.
  • Serve as the escalation point and participate in major incident meetings related to the service.

The SDM role for network is divided into two positions : one focused on LAN services and the other on WAN services. Both roles are interconnected and share the same goals.

This position primarily focuses on WAN, with LAN as a secondary focus.

Primary Service Category :

Network - WAN Service

Secondary Services :

Network - LAN Service, DNS, DHCP, IoT, Automation, Guest Network, Monitoring, VPN Services (Client VPN)

Technical Skills Required :

  •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Network Engineering, or a related field.
  • 5-7 years of experience in network-related areas, with proficiency in network protocols and standards.
  • Strong understanding of enterprise networking (LAN / WAN, SASE, SDWAN, VPN).
  • Knowledge of network protocols and routing (BGP, OSPF, EIGRP).
  • Understanding of Cloud networking (Azure, AWS) and hybrid infrastructure.
  • Knowledge of network security protocols and technologies (Firewall, IPS / IDS, Zero Trust).
  • Experience with QoS and bandwidth management.
  • Familiarity with OT environments like SCADA, PLC, BMS.
  • Basic knowledge of core infrastructure services (DHCP, DNS, IPAM).
  • Understanding of Cisco ISE architecture and policies (RADIUS, TACACS, Dot1X).
  • Certifications such as CCNA, CCNP, CCIE, or CCIP are advantageous.
